Technology as a Tool for Humanisation

In an increasingly interconnected and digitalised world, technology presents itself as both a powerful tool and an ethical challenge. Its use should be directed toward fostering humanisation, understood as the promotion of values that reinforce dignity, empathy, and human well-being.

 

Using the case of Hospital Sant Joan de Déu Barcelona as a reference, this presentation will analyse concrete examples such as the "Liquid Hospital" project, a model that transcends physical infrastructures to connect patients and their families, enabling closer and more personalised care. Within this initiative, the Clinical Command Center stands out as an innovative project that monitors in real-time patient flow, care processes, professional activity, and remote monitoring, facilitating faster and more effective decision-making.

 

These cases demonstrate how technology can become a key tool in transforming healthcare, always prioritising the human connection and holistic well-being, positioning it as a driving force for humanisation across various contexts.
